Address

SeScUpE4Ka6HaCbXexyeE7RiUd1Ls3vm8u

0 SATOX

Confirmed
Total Received48.12296825 SATOX
Total Sent48.12296825 SATOX
Final Balance0 SATOX
No. Transactions2

Transactions